Within DeFi, lending and borrowing protocols stand out as significant profit generators. Platforms like Aave and Compound allow users to deposit their crypto assets as collateral and borrow other assets, or to lend their idle assets to borrowers, earning interest in the process. The interest rates offered in DeFi can often be significantly higher than those found in traditional finance, driven by market demand and the inherent risks involved. For those comfortable with the volatility of the crypto market, participating as a lender can be a powerful way to generate passive income. Conversely, borrowing can be strategic for traders looking to leverage their positions or for individuals needing access to capital without selling their existing holdings.

Decentralized Exchanges (DEXs) are another cornerstone of DeFi's profit potential. Unlike centralized exchanges that act as custodians of user funds, DEXs facilitate peer-to-peer trading directly from users' wallets. This offers enhanced security and control over assets. However, the real profit-generating mechanism here often lies in providing liquidity. By pooling your crypto assets into a liquidity pool on a DEX, you enable others to trade those assets. In return for this service, you earn a share of the trading fees generated by the pool. This concept, known as Automated Market Making (AMM), has democratized market making and created opportunities for everyday users to earn income from trading activity. While providing liquidity comes with risks such as impermanent loss, it can be a highly rewarding strategy when managed effectively.

One of the most accessible ways to earn smarter in DeFi is through staking. Staking involves locking up your cryptocurrency holdings to support the operations of a proof-of-stake (PoS) blockchain. In return for your commitment and contribution to network security, you are rewarded with more of the native cryptocurrency. Think of it as earning interest on your deposits, but instead of a traditional bank, you're helping to secure a decentralized network. The yields from staking can vary significantly depending on the blockchain, the amount staked, and network conditions, but they often offer a more stable and predictable income stream compared to speculative trading. Choosing reputable PoS networks with strong fundamentals and active development is key to minimizing risk and maximizing your staking rewards.

Beyond simple staking, yield farming takes passive income generation a step further, albeit with increased complexity and risk. Yield farming involves actively deploying your crypto assets across various DeFi protocols to maximize returns. This often means providing liquidity to decentralized exchanges (DEXs), lending your assets on lending platforms, or participating in other complex strategies. Liquidity providers, for instance, deposit pairs of tokens into a DEX's trading pool. They earn a portion of the trading fees generated by that pool, and often receive additional rewards in the form of the DEX's native token, an incentive designed to bootstrap liquidity.

The art of yield farming lies in identifying protocols with attractive Annual Percentage Yields (APYs) and understanding the associated risks. These risks can include impermanent loss (a potential downside for liquidity providers when the price of the deposited tokens diverges significantly), smart contract vulnerabilities (bugs or exploits in the code that could lead to loss of funds), and the inherent volatility of the underlying crypto assets. Earning smarter here means meticulously researching protocols, understanding their tokenomics, auditing their smart contracts, and diversifying your yield farming strategies across different platforms to mitigate single points of failure. It's about smart allocation and vigilant monitoring.

One of the most sophisticated yet potentially rewarding strategies in DeFi is liquidity provision with active impermanent loss management. While we touched upon providing liquidity for decentralized exchanges (DEXs) in the previous section, a deeper dive reveals the complexities and opportunities. Impermanent loss (IL) is a crucial concept for liquidity providers. It occurs when the price ratio of the two tokens in a liquidity pool changes compared to when you deposited them. If one token significantly outperforms the other, you could end up with less value than if you had simply held the tokens separately.

Earning smarter with liquidity provision means not just depositing and forgetting. It involves carefully selecting token pairs. Pairs with lower volatility, such as stablecoin-to-stablecoin pools or a stablecoin paired with a blue-chip cryptocurrency like Bitcoin or Ethereum, tend to experience less impermanent loss. Alternatively, some advanced strategies involve actively rebalancing your liquidity position. This could mean withdrawing your liquidity and re-depositing it when price ratios become more favorable, or impermanent loss mitigation protocols that aim to offset the potential losses. It requires a keen eye on market movements and a willingness to actively manage your positions. Furthermore, understanding the fee structure and trading volume of a particular DEX pool is vital. High trading volume can generate substantial fees, potentially offsetting impermanent loss and leading to attractive net yields.

When it comes to NFTs, earning smarter extends beyond rental and ownership of utility-based assets. Consider the realm of fractionalized NFTs. These allow a single, high-value NFT to be divided into multiple smaller, fungible tokens. This democratizes access to high-value digital assets, allowing individuals with smaller capital to invest in and benefit from the appreciation of expensive NFTs. You can earn smarter by investing in fractionalized ownership of promising NFTs, spreading your risk across multiple assets and potentially accessing opportunities that would otherwise be out of reach.
